Disperse dyes - Disperse dyes

Dyes for dyeing hydrophobic synthetic fibers from aqueous dispersion baths of water-insoluble dyes. Starting with the discovery (1923) that aminoanthraquinone derivatives could efficiently dye acetate rayon in a dispersed state, nonionic disperse dyes have been developed that do not have anionic ionizable groups such as sulfonic or carboxyl groups in their molecules, but have moderately polar groups such as -NH 2 , -NHR, -CO 2 -, =CO, -SO 2 -, and halogens. Structurally, monoazo, bisazo, and anthraquinone dyes account for 85% of commercially available dyes, with the rest including nitro, styryl, and methine dyes. They do not dye hydrophilic natural fibers, but are mainly used for acetate and polyester fibers, and are also used for dyeing light colors such as nylon and polyacrylonitrile. They have excellent level dyeing ability and light fastness, and although their sublimation and wet fastness were insufficient, structures, dyeing methods, and dispersants suitable for various fibers have been improved. In Japan, dyes are third in production volume after direct dyes and sulfur dyes, but in terms of value and growth rate of production volume, they are far ahead of other types of dyes and take the top spot. There are over 380 brands on the market. In recent years, reactive disperse dyes and metal post-treatment disperse dyes have also been developed.
